Job Details
To teach at undergraduate and postgraduate level in line with the School's teaching programme and to participate to the School's overall contribution to the University
The main teaching responsibilities of the post are to provide specialist teaching on the Certificate in Higher Education in Food Safety and Food Legislation, the MSc in Food Safety, Hygiene and Management and the MSc in Environmental Health predominantly through allocated lectures and seminars, so that the School's teaching objectives are met.A further responsibility is to contribute to the development and delivery of a distance learning programme.
Person Specification
The candidate must, as a minimum, demonstrate the following knowledge, skills, qualifications and experience:
- A first degree infood technology or food science and a PhD in a relevant food safety related subject, preferably food microbiology
- Accepted teaching qualification
- Experience in designing and delivering distance learning courses
- Experience in delivering lectures at UG and PG levels
- Experience of liaising with or working in the food industry
- Flexibility in the Teaching areas to be covered.
- Ability to communicate complex information clearly
